首页 > 代码库 > nginx https配置
nginx https配置
一.
到阿里云云盾证书服务申请免费SSL证书:
https://common-buy.aliyun.com/?spm=5176.7968328.231195.1.7FheST&commodityCode=cas#/buy
二.
下载证书解压到nginx安装目录下,如:nginx/cert/h5_wx,将******.pem和*****.key放到该目录下。
三.
修改nginx.conf 的server部分如下:
server { listen 443; server_name wx.51ishare.com; charset utf-8; access_log /data/docker-volume/mall-mobile-h5_wx/logs/api.ishare.access.log main; ssl on; ssl_certificate cert/h5_wx/213995223060231.pem; ssl_certificate_key cert/h5_wx/213995223060231.key; ssl_session_timeout 5m; ssl_ciphers ECDHE-RSA-AES128-GCM-SHA256:ECDHE:ECDH:AES:HIGH:!NULL:!aNULL:!MD5:!ADH:!RC4; ssl_protocols TLSv1 TLSv1.1 TLSv1.2; ssl_prefer_server_ciphers on; location / { proxy_pass http://localhost:1029; proxy_set_header Host $host; proxy_set_header X-real-ip $remote_addr; proxy_set_header X-Forwarded-For $proxy_add_x_forwarded_for; } }
四.
测试conf:nginx -t,
重启nginx:nginx -s reload
本文出自 “dslzc” 博客,请务必保留此出处http://dslzc921029.blog.51cto.com/10187165/1903810
nginx https配置
声明:以上内容来自用户投稿及互联网公开渠道收集整理发布,本网站不拥有所有权,未作人工编辑处理,也不承担相关法律责任,若内容有误或涉及侵权可进行投诉: 投诉/举报 工作人员会在5个工作日内联系你,一经查实,本站将立刻删除涉嫌侵权内容。